Discussion
Oracle Oracle9iAS Web Cache HTTP Header DoS Vulnerability
Oracle9iAS Web Cache is a web caching solution for Oracle 9iAS Application Server, providing quick retrieval of dynamic web content.
A remote attacker may cause a denial of service attack on Oracle9iAS by sending a request with an unusual number of characters in the HTTP header. This has the potential to deny service to legitimate users.
A manual restart of the service is required to resume normal functionality.

Solution / Fix
Oracle Oracle9iAS Web Cache HTTP Header DoS Vulnerability
Solution:
Oracle has released a fix in the 2.0.0.3 release of Oracle9iAS Web Cache. The patch number is 2131605 and is available from http://metalink.oracle.com.
